Output 26875041213374921c86e85d4876a9d594ae3f4089a4d8a899be469b28e164ef:84

value
23046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06c8efb435217729af9e9f58e8e25b569b114290c2991e090444d9ef3858af2f
address
bc1pqmywldp4y9mjntu7navw3cjm26d3zs5sc2v3uzgygnv77wzc4uhsas8m7q
transaction
26875041213374921c86e85d4876a9d594ae3f4089a4d8a899be469b28e164ef
spent
true